Excellent sequel with minor flaws
As a sequel to MYST, it's what you expect- a number of puzzles spread across a few big set pieces with an interesting story and a superb atmosphere. The graphics are a bit dated, but hold up well. It's part of the nostalgia factor. The story builds on MYST very well, but is weighed down a bit by how much is implied. It's great if you catch the nuances, unclear if you miss something. I found the puzzles less enjoyable, but more grand in scope, compare to MYST. Where MYST felt like a variety of smaller puzzles, RIVEN feels like a handful of major puzzles in larger set pieces. I found them to be interesting ideas, but often less memorable than MYST. It felt like less variety. The repetitiveness was more noticeable as well. My biggest gripe is how many set pieces never felt significant or used. Many areas never factored into the game in any significant away. This feels liek a missed opportunities both for the story and for the puzzles. The sound- music, effects, and the use of silence- is spot on. I would like to see more current games use sound this well. Overall, a solid sequel bolstered by fun world building and a definite sense of accomplishment when solving some of the more challenging puzzles. Even with its weak points, it's hard not to recommend at least a few playthroughts, especially given the many different possible endings.
